cout - команда которая выводит цифру в поток ( в консоль или так далее )
for - цикл принимает 3 условия (1-переменную, 2условие , 3если условие соблюдено что нужно сделать) в вашем случае вы создали переменную i которая равно 2 и условие (если оно меньше нуля выполнить увеличение на 1) но так как 2>0 цикл не выведет i. Поэтому выйдет просто 1
доказательства - снимок скомпилированной программы с вашим кодом
1
Объяснение:
cout - команда которая выводит цифру в поток ( в консоль или так далее )
for - цикл принимает 3 условия (1-переменную, 2условие , 3если условие соблюдено что нужно сделать) в вашем случае вы создали переменную i которая равно 2 и условие (если оно меньше нуля выполнить увеличение на 1) но так как 2>0 цикл не выведет i. Поэтому выйдет просто 1
доказательства - снимок скомпилированной программы с вашим кодом